Statement issued by Hezbollah

Statement issued by Hezbollah

To the most honorable people,

To the patient, steadfast, and sacrificing people of the Resistance,

To the people of the resilient South, the towering Bekaa, and the proud Dahiyeh...

We stand today on the threshold of a great historical victory, which will be achieved thanks to the sacrifices of the Mujahideen, the blood of the martyrs, and your unparalleled steadfastness and patience.

In these fateful moments, we call upon you for further patience, steadfastness, and waiting. We urge you not to head toward the targeted villages, towns, and areas in the South, the Bekaa, and the Southern Suburbs of Beirut (Dahiyeh) before the final official announcement of the ceasefire in Lebanon is issued. This treacherous and barbaric enemy, seeking to escape the image of its defeat, may resort to acts of treachery to create an illusory scene suggesting it achieved an accomplishment it could not attain on the battlefield.

God willing, you will soon return to your villages and homes—proud, with heads held high, dignified, and victorious, as you have always been.

Hezbollah Media Relations

Wednesday, **04-08-2026

19 Shawwal 1447 AH
